Lady Boss: The Jackie Collins Story takes viewers on an immersive tour through the trailblazing life of novelist Jackie Collins. Melding fact and fiction, this documentary reveals the untold story of a ground-breaking author and her mission to build a one-woman literary empire.
Narrated by a cast of Jackie's friends and family, the film shares the private struggles of a woman who became an icon of 1980s feminism whilst hiding her vulnerability behind a carefully crafted and powerful public persona. In her tender documentary, director Laura Fairrie seeks out the real Jackie Collins behind the untouchable icon.
The film evolves from a celebration of Jackie's revolutionary novels - which placed female sexuality at the heart of their storytelling - into a multi-layered deliberation on feminism and family dynamics. Farrie also delves into the search for understanding how our childhood experiences and early traumas ultimately make us who we are.
Lady Boss: The Jackie Collins Story pays tribute to those fantastic memories while shedding light on her moments of pain, which together shaped Collins into a onein-a-million storyteller.
DIRECTOR Laura Fairrie
CAST Jackie Collins Joan Collins Barbara Davis
2021 | 96 min | M
